The 7th Heaven Appeal
Tuesday, 24 November 2009
This week at the Mallusk-based 7th Heaven Animal Rescue Trust, a cat and a dog are in search of a new owner.
The first pet seeking a loving home is Moose, a very handsome and very big grey and white male cat.
Trustee and treasurer Stephen McMurray said: “Due to a change in the owner's circumstances he had to come to us to be re-homed.
“Unfortunately, when he first came in, he was very overweight. As this can lead to diabetes, heart problems and liver damage, the first thing we did was put him on a diet.
“Now he is a fine specimen of a cat but is a little bit shy. All he needs is a bit of affection and he will be a perfect pet.”
Also hoping for a new home is Ollie, a three-month-old collie cross.
Mr McMurray said: “He is a stunning-looking chap with different coloured eyes and a brown and white coat.
“He is quite big and very energetic so he would need someone who is fit with lots of energy to take him out for walks.
“As with all dogs, the ideal home would have someone there for most of the time in the initial stages to keep Ollie company so he doesn't get bored.”
